Colombo Badu, born Kelvin Kwesi Badu, burst onto the Ghanaian music scene with raw, street-smart storytelling. Unlike polished pop stars, Badu’s music—particularly tracks like "Abotr3" (Patience) and "Awoda" —resonates with the struggles of everyday life in Accra. His sound blends drill, hiplife, and trap, creating a unique genre known as Asakaa (the local drill movement).
